For all expectant mothers, the entire pregnancy stage is very cautious, especially in the early stages of pregnancy, which is more prone to accidents such as miscarriage. Many expectant mothers find that the gestational sac is small during B-ultrasound examinations in the early stages of pregnancy, which makes many mothers particularly worried about the health of their children. So what should you do if the gestational sac is small in the early stages of pregnancy? What causes it? Next, I will give a detailed introduction to all expectant mothers. What to do if the gestational sac is too small in early pregnancy Reason 1 for small gestational sac: physiological reasons Due to emotional tension and other reasons, pregnant women may have delayed menstruation, delayed ovulation, and late conception, resulting in a gestational sac that is smaller than the actual number of days of amenorrhea. It is normal for the gestational sac to be small. As long as a dynamic examination after one week shows that the levels of chorionic gonadotropin and progesterone are gradually increasing, the gestational sac is continuing to grow, and the fetal bud and fetal heartbeat gradually appear, it means that the small gestational sac is due to physiological reasons such as delayed ovulation and late conception, and the pregnancy can continue. Reason 2 for small gestational sac: pathological reasons Due to poor development of sperm and eggs, infection of mycoplasma, chlamydia, rubella virus in pregnant women, or exposure to toxic and harmful substances during pregnancy, the gestational sac may be poorly developed and smaller than normal. For pregnant women who experience the above situation, the gestational sac will continue to grow as time goes by during pregnancy, but no fetal bud or fetal heartbeat can be seen. Can a pregnant woman continue to be pregnant if her gestational sac is small? Whether the pregnancy can continue can only be determined after one week of dynamic observation. A small gestational sac caused by physiological reasons is a normal situation. As long as a dynamic examination for one week shows that the levels of chorionic gonadotropin and progesterone are gradually increasing, the gestational sac continues to grow, and the fetal bud and fetal heart gradually appear, the pregnancy can continue. The gestational sac is too small due to pathological reasons: In this case, the gestational sac is unhealthy and will eventually lead to miscarriage. It is best to go to a regular hospital for a curettage, then find out the cause and treat it symptomatically, and then get pregnant again after one year. Regarding the question of whether you can continue to be pregnant if the gestational sac is too small, experts remind you: If there is no vaginal bleeding, sudden abdominal pain, etc., you only need to wait for a week and then go to the hospital for a reexamination. |
